The first record of a lottery goes back to Ancient China between 205 BC and 187 BC, when it was used as a method of government financing, including the construction of the Great Wall of China. Later, during the Roman Empire, the lottery became a popular form of entertainment during dinner parties, and Emperor Augustus organized the first commercial lottery in order to use the profits to repair the City of Rome.

In the United States, the lottery has been around for over 200 years. It originated in colonial times, and newspaper ads from this era indicate that there were hundreds of lotteries in the eighteenth century. In the 20th century, the lottery became a monopoly in most states and territories, and New Hampshire was the first state to offer a lottery.

In addition to the official lottery sites, you can also buy your tickets online. These online lottery sites allow you to purchase tickets on your smartphone or tablet. Most of these lottery sites are mobile-friendly, and you can purchase your tickets within minutes. Of course, you should choose a site that is licensed by the state lottery.

Online lottery websites use geolocation technology to block people from purchasing tickets from outside their state. You must be 18 years old to purchase lottery tickets online, and be in the state where you live. As of now, more than a dozen states have approved online lottery games, and there are more on the way. Connecticut lottery sales in fiscal year 2021 were a record $1.5 billion. The state lottery corporation also transferred a record $418 million to the state’s general fund. Currently, the lottery offers the ability to purchase draw games and Keno products online for players throughout the state.
